All of us want to do a good job, especially at the things that are important to us. It’s natural to want to do things well in this life—make good grades, win the game, get the lead, make the team. But real success isn’t determined by how well we perform; rather, it’s determined by how we live our lives. In other words, real success comes from living a life that reflects the things that are vital to God—loving others, loving God, and loving ourselves. As you pray today, ask God to help you shift your eyes from other things and instead, look for success in the way you live for Him.

About this Plan

This is a five-week reading plan is about following the Greatest Commandment by loving God, others, and ourselves. We will be learning that what we’re for is more important than what we’re against; getting to know Jesus is how we get to know God; our value is determined by God; everyone matters to Jesus, so everyone should matter to us; and a relationship with Jesus fuels our love for God, others, and ourselves.
